Ticket: SketchLoom undo/redo service auth failing

Hey sec review folks — the history service behind SketchLoom's diagram editor (the thing that stores undo/redo snapshots) started rejecting calls Tuesday. Root cause: the service credential expired and nobody got the renewal ping. Undo works locally but redo across sessions is dead. Marta rotated the credential this morning and confirmed the history stack replays cleanly. Flagging here for audit trail purposes. The replacement key for the snapshot service is below.

API key for kageg-yawip: vxb15-hPYGepB2Ktrw1iB

Hi Marisol,

I'm handing Webtangle over before I rotate onto the Fernbridge project. The visualizer ingests build manifests from Coilworks CI and renders the dependency graph in the browser; layout is computed server-side and cached for an hour, so stale graphs after a merge are expected, not a bug. The tricky part is cycle detection — it runs incrementally and occasionally misses edges added mid-scan, so rerun a full pass before trusting it. Setup steps, cache invalidation tricks, and my open TODO list are all collected on this page.

wiki page, baguf-kahap: https://confluence.tolvaqsys.internal/browse/display/projects/8d5f528f

Subject: Cron drift cut-over — done (mostly)

Hey all — quick wrap-up for whoever inherits this. The drift we chased for two weeks on the Marrowbank schedulers turned out to be NTP stepping during the nightly snapshot, which nudged cron fire times by up to 40 seconds. We've cut over to the new Tickfold scheduler, which uses monotonic anchoring instead of wall-clock. Old crontabs are archived, not deleted, in case something screams. If you need to rebuild a node, the scheduler expects exactly these settings at boot.

config for bahop-baduf:
[kasion]
team = lamath
access_code = ac_d807e5
host = kasion.paliqcloud.corp
port = 4000
owner = julix.tamvan
peer = frair.qorvelsoft.local

## SQL Linting

All SQL files at Bramblegate must pass `sqlcheck` before merge. Rules enforce uppercase keywords, explicit column lists (no `SELECT *`), and snake_case identifiers. The linter validates schema references against a live shadow database, so it needs network access during CI and local runs. Before your first run, configure the linter's schema probe with the connection string below.

primary connection of fajog-bageg = clickhouse://tamion_svc:0nS8bDSETpHjj2@db-cbc5.nelvrocorp.example:5432/nordor